KappAhl publishes a combined Annual and Sustainability Report


Today KappAhl publishes its Annual Report for the fiscal year 2013/2014. This
year, the fashion chain has chosen to combine the financial annual report and
the sustainability report.
       - Our sustainability work makes us strong and contributes to our
increased profitability, says KappAhl's CEO Johan Åberg in the report.
In the report Johan Åberg comments about the year past with “We stick to our
plan and continue to make many improvements every day. That’s how we build a
strong KappAhl.” This is what we have done during the year, which is why our
sales are better than the market as a whole and we have achieved increased
profitability… despite a continuing tough market… We have much left to do and we
are doing it from a position that is stronger than it has been for some time.
This means that I am looking forward to the coming year.”

During the financial year has seen KappAhl including:

...   Improved operating profit by 46 percent,

...   increased the operating margin to 6.2 percent, well on its way towards the
target of 10 percent,

...   designed several successful collections such as Hampton Republic 27 for
the whole family as well as the lingerie collection Fifty Shades of Grey by
KappAhl,

...   launched the new store concept "For You", one of KappAhl's largest
investments ever,

…  launched the most modern customer loyalty club, "KappAhl Life & Style" in
Norway,

…  and a total of 19 percent of the range has been sustainability labeled.

KappAhl was founded in 1953 and is a leading fashion chain in the Nordic region
with nearly 400 stores in Sweden, Norway, Finland and Poland together with Shop
Online. KappAhl offers good-value fashion of its own design to a wide range of
consumers – women, men and children – with a particular focus on women in the
mid-life age range. 19% of the range is sustainability labelled. In 2013/2014,
the turnover was SEK 4.7 billion and the number of employees approx. 4,500.
KappAhl is quoted on NASDAQ Stockholm. For more information, please visit
